#2e7bfe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2e7bfe is composed of 18% red, 48.2%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.9% cyan, 51.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 217.8 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 58.8%. #2e7bfe color hex could be obtained by blending #5cf6ff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

Shades and Tints of #2e7bfe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000206 is the darkest color, while #f1f6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e7bfe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f949d is the less saturated color, while #2e7bfe is the most saturated one.
